Section I – Bloomin’ Blinds Franchise Costs

  • Bloomin’ Blinds franchise costs, based on Item 7 of the company’s 2022 FDD:
  • Initial Franchise Fee:  $49,500
  • Start-Up Expense Fee:  $25,000
  • Rent, Utilities, and Leasehold Improvements:  $0 to $5,000
  • Market Introduction Program:  $0 to $1,000
  • Furniture, Fixtures, and Equipment:  $0 to $500
  • Insurance:  $300 to $3,000
  • Vehicle:  $700 to $55,000
  • Office Expenses:  $500 to $1,000
  • Inventory:  $0
  • Licenses and Permits:  $0 to $1,500
  • Professional Fees (Lawyer, Accountant, Etc.):  $400 to $1,500
  • Travel and Meals for Initial Training:  $700 to $1,500
  • Additional Funds (for first 3 months):  $10,000 to $20,000
  • Total Estimated Bloomin’ Blinds Franchise Costs:  $87,100 to $164,500

Section II – Bloomin’ Blinds’ Initial Franchise Fee, Royalty Fee, and Marketing Fee

  • Bloomin’ Blinds’ initial franchise fee, royalty fee, and marketing fee, based on Items 5 and 6 of the company’s 2022 FDD:
  • Franchise Fee:  $49,500
  • Royalty:  5.5% of your gross sales; maximum of $6,000 per month per territory; after month 6, minimum of $500 per month per territory
  • Marketing Fund Contribution:  you must contribute at least 2% of gross sales or $300 per month (whichever is greater)
  • Market Cooperative Contribution:  as determined by the cooperative; currently, none
  • Local Advertising Requirement:  you must spend at least 2% of gross sales or $1,500 per month per territory (whichever is greater) on marketing your business

Section III – Number of Franchised and Company-Owned Bloomin’ Blinds Outlets

Section V – Financial Performance Representations (Average Revenues and/or Profits) for the Bloomin’ Blinds Franchise (Item 19, 2022 FDD)

  • Except as indicated in Part 6, the following tables show the historical reported information for the 44 franchisees (each an “Operational Franchise Outlet”) who operated a total number of 53 territories in the United States that were open and operating for the entire year January 1, 2021 to December 31, 2021 (the “2021 Reporting Period”).
  • This Item 19 does not include information for 15 franchised territory units that were not open the entire 2021 Reporting Period (8 franchised territory units opened during 2021, and 7 franchised territory units permanently closed during 2021).
  • Bloomin’ Blinds prepared the information below from its information and from information provided by its franchisees. These reported results are not audited, and Bloomin’ Blinds has not independently verified data provided by its franchisees, although Bloomin’ Blinds believes it to be accurate.

Part 1 – 2021 Summary Income Statement (Averages)

  • The following is a summary income statement for the averages of the 26 Operational Franchise Outlets who provided Bloomin’ Blinds with their summary income statements for the 2021 Reporting Period.

Gross Sales:  $607,324.38 (100.00%)

Cost of Goods Sold

  • Contract Labor:  $15,102.36 (2.49%)
  • Materials:  $267,429.32 (44.03%)
  • Equipment Rental and Tools:  $7,379.54 (1.22%)
  • Total Cost of Goods Sold:  $289,911.22 (47.74%)

Gross Profit:  $317,413.16 (52.26%)

Certain Marketing and Operation Expenses

  • Local Marketing:  $24,319.91 (4.00%)
  • Royalties:  $31,750.41 (5.23%)
  • National Marketing Fund:  $11,874.42 (1.96%)
  • Payroll:  $27,679.77 (4.56%)
  • Office Supplies, Uniform:  $5,275.26 (0.87%)
  • Vehicle Expense:  $12,922.30 (2.13%)
  • Bank Charges and Merchant Fees:  $13,569.49 (2.23%)
  • Insurance:  $3,217.40 (0.53%)
  • Licenses and Permits:  $1,803.67 (0.30%)
  • IT and Telephone:  $3,964.58 (0.65%)
  • Total for Certain Marketing and Operation Expenses:  $136,377.22 (22.46%)

Adjusted Earnings:  $181,035.94 (29.81%)

  • Adjusted Earnings means the Gross Profit minus the Total for Certain Marketing and Operation Expenses. Among the “excluded expenses” are interest; consulting fees; federal, state, and local taxes; depreciation; amortization costs; and other miscellaneous costs that certain franchisees may have incurred; these items will reduce profits. This is not the same as “net income” or “net profit” of the business.

Part 2 – 2021 Gross Sales Information

  • The following table shows the historical reported information for the average, median, low, and high annual Gross Sales for the 44 Operational Franchise Outlets who were open and operating for the entire 2021 Reporting Period.

Top Third (15 Operational Franchise Outlets)

  • Highest:  $1,766,053.29
  • Lowest:  $465,909.22
  • Average:  $859,120.64
  • Median:  $868,534.56

Middle Third (14 Operational Franchise Outlets)

  • Highest:  $426,403.42
  • Lowest:  $304,169.76
  • Average:  $358,496.48
  • Median:  $352,832.06

Bottom Third (15 Operational Franchise Outlets)

  • Highest:  $291,707.28
  • Lowest:  $151,140.11
  • Average:  $222,590.97
  • Median:  $236,414.48

Part 3 – 2021 Gross Profit Margin Information

  • The following table shows the historical reported information for the average, median, low, and high annual Gross Profit Margin for the 44 Operational Franchise Outlets who were open and operating for the entire 2021 Reporting Period.

Top Third (15 Operational Franchise Outlets)

  • Highest:  59%
  • Lowest:  45%
  • Average:  51%
  • Median:  50%

Middle Third (14 Operational Franchise Outlets)

  • Highest:  58%
  • Lowest:  47%
  • Average:  52%
  • Median:  52%

Bottom Third (15 Operational Franchise Outlets)

  • Highest:  53%
  • Lowest:  43%
  • Average:  50%
  • Median:  50%
  • For this table, “Gross Profit Margin” means the percentage of Gross Sales remaining after reducing Total Cost of Goods Sold.

Part 4 – 2021 Sales by Category of Goods and Services

  • The following table shows the historical reported information for the number of invoices, percentages of total invoices, average and median values of the invoices, and percentage of total Gross Sales for the 44 Operational Franchise Outlets who were open and operating for the entire 2021 Reporting Period.

Blinds and Shades

  • Number of Invoices:  7,584
  • Percentage of Invoices:  49%
  • Average Value of Invoices:  $2,201.89
  • Median Value of Invoices:  $1,403.09
  • Percentage of Gross Sales:  74%

Shutters

  • Number of Invoices:  1,298
  • Percentage of Invoices:  8%
  • Average Value of Invoices:  $3,466.82
  • Median Value of Invoices:  $2,385.20
  • Percentage of Gross Sales:  20%

Repairs

  • Number of Invoices:  6,607
  • Percentage of Invoices:  43%
  • Average Value of Invoices:  $211.42
  • Median Value of Invoices:  $124.00
  • Percentage of Gross Sales:  6%

Totals

  • Number of Invoices:  15,489
  • Percentage of Invoices:  100%
  • Average Value of Invoices:  $1,458.84
  • Median Value of Invoices:  $939.78
  • Percentage of Gross Sales:  100%

Part 5 – 2021 Appointment Information

  • The following table shows the historical reported information for the total number of appointments and financial transactions, as well as similar information for the 44 Operational Franchise Outlets who were open and operating for the entire 2021 Reporting Period.
  • Number of Appointments:  22,531
  • Number of Financial Transactions:  15,489
  • Average Value of All Invoices:  $1,458.84
  • Median Value of All Invoices:  $939.78

Part 6 – Total Gross Sales for All Franchised Outlets

  • The following chart reflects the total amount of Gross Sales for all franchised units open during the listed calendar year, regardless of whether that unit was open throughout that year.
  • 2015 (12 franchise territories at the end of the year):  $324,042
  • 2016 (27 franchise territories at the end of the year):  $1,439,740
  • 2017 (37 franchise territories at the end of the year):  $3,420,728
  • 2018 (55 franchise territories at the end of the year):  $7,614,047
  • 2019 (53 franchise territories at the end of the year):  $9,450,125
  • 2020 (62 franchise territories at the end of the year):  $13,901,242
  • 2021 (70 franchise territories at the end of the year):  $22,107,565
